A Dedicated Project Management Module
Unlike Google Workspace, Talkspirit includes a dedicated project management module that lets you visually organize and track your tasks—without relying on complex spreadsheets.
Much like Trello, this module lets you create project boards and add tasks as cards. Each card can include a due date and subtasks, be assigned to one or more users, and hold supporting documents.
Team members can then easily find their assigned tasks in a dedicated view, and stay updated on project progress through a non-intrusive notification center.

Enhanced Data Security
Security and data privacy a top priority? If so, Google Workspace may not be the best fit for your organization.
Why? Simply because it's an American tool, subject to the Cloud Act. Enacted in 2018, this US law allows the Department of Justice to request access to data stored on any American service provider's servers—both in the US and abroad. As a French publisher, Talkspirit is not subject to this law.
100% made in France, Talkspirit stores all data within the European Union, in compliance with GDPR. The platform ensures the security and confidentiality of your data through a robust ISMS, ISO 27001 certified. A SecNumCloud qualification process has also been initiated to offer clients the highest possible level of security.

Pricing: Talkspirit vs Google Workspace
Let's now compare pricing. For Google Workspace, expect to pay between €5.75 (Business Starter plan) and €17.25 (Business Plus plan) per user per month—or more if you need custom features.
All plans include the core Google Workspace features—chat, video conferencing, email, drive, and collaborative documents. However, storage and maximum video conference participants are capped depending on the plan (for example, Business Starter only includes 30 GB of storage per user).
On the Talkspirit side, pricing is slightly lower. Starting at €5 per user per month, you get access to the essential collaboration features (chat, groups, video conferencing, shared calendar, drive, etc.). Two additional plans at €9 and €13 per user per month unlock more advanced features, including webinars, project management, the online office suite, and the knowledge base.
